High-flow axially split pump with good sealing performance
By designing sealing components and seals, the problem of insufficient sealing performance of split-case pumps was solved, achieving good liquid sealing performance, preventing media leakage and vibration effects, and ensuring stable system operation.

AI Technical Summary
Existing split-case pumps have insufficient sealing performance, which cannot effectively prevent the medium from seeping out through gaps, resulting in poor sealing.
The design employs sealing components and seals, including a sealing structure composed of positioning tubes, rotating rings, pump shafts, rotating parts, reinforcing tubes, glands, and sealing rings. Through the tight fit of the dynamic and static rings and the elastic force of the springs, a liquid film seal is formed, filling gaps and buffering vibrations to ensure sealing performance.
It effectively prevents liquid leakage, maintains stable system pressure, prevents media seepage, improves sealing performance, reduces sealing problems caused by vibration, and ensures stable operation of split-case pumps under different operating conditions.

[0001] This utility model relates to the field of split-case pump technology, specifically to a high-flow split-case pump with good sealing performance. Background Technology
[0002] The working principle of a split-case pump is to transport liquid through the rotation of an impeller. The impeller is installed inside the pump casing and secured to the pump shaft, which is directly driven by a motor. A liquid suction port is located in the center of the pump casing, connected to a suction pipe. Liquid enters the pump through a foot valve and the suction pipe, and then flows into the discharge pipe through the outlet on the pump casing, completing the transport task.
[0003] Chinese Patent Publication No. CN214118483U discloses a single-stage double-suction split-case pump with excellent sealing performance. This design utilizes materials with superior sealing properties, resulting in a better overall seal and eliminating leakage during operation. Furthermore, a filter ball is installed inside the pump's inlet to filter impurities. This filter ball rotates within the inlet as the liquid flows, increasing the contact area between the rotating ball and the incoming liquid, thus improving the filtration effect and reducing the frequency of filter ball cleaning. This effectively prevents leaks in the split-case pump. Dust accumulates inside the pump. During use, the inlet and external water supply pipe are fixedly connected. When water enters the inlet from the supply pipe, the liquid flow pushes the fixed plate, thereby causing the filter ball to rotate outside the connecting shaft. This allows the entire surface of the filter ball to contact the water flow for filtration. After prolonged use, when the filter ball accumulates a lot of impurities, the connecting shaft can be pressed down to compress the strong spring, allowing the connecting shaft to be removed from the connecting sleeve. Then, the filter ball can be removed from the connecting shaft for cleaning or replacement. This makes the use of this new type of single-stage double-suction split-case pump with good sealing performance more convenient.
[0004] However, the following defects still exist in the actual implementation process: the split-case pump does not fill the internal gaps, which cannot prevent the medium from seeping out through the gaps, resulting in insufficient sealing.
[0005] Based on this, this utility model designs a high-flow split-case pump with good sealing performance to solve the above problems. Utility Model Content

[0035] In this embodiment of the invention, the stationary ring 5397 is fixed by the pressure cap 532 and the connecting sleeve 5395. When the motor 3 drives the split-case pump, the rotating ring 5399 and the stationary ring 5397 form a sealing end face perpendicular to the pump shaft 535. Under the combined action of the elastic force of the spring 5394 and the liquid pressure, they fit tightly together. When the pump shaft 535 rotates at high speed, a liquid film is formed on the contact surface between the rotating ring 5399 and the stationary ring 5397, which has both lubricating and sealing functions, and can also reduce wear. The liquid film acts as the main sealing layer, preventing axial leakage of the medium. Furthermore, a sealing ring 536 is fitted onto the outer surface of the gland 532, and a sealing ring 537 is fitted onto the outer surface of the reinforcing tube 533. These seals fill the gaps between the rotating ring and the shaft, and between the stationary ring 5397 and the gland 532, respectively, preventing radial leakage and further improving the sealing performance at the end face connection. The rotating ring 538 and the pump shaft 535 are rotatably connected, allowing the pump shaft 535 to maintain a stable seal even with slight radial displacement. During this process, the spring 5394 continuously applies axial elastic force, pushing the push ring to keep the rotating ring 5399 and the stationary ring 5397 in dynamic contact, automatically compensating for gaps caused by wear or vibration.
[0036] The housing 542 is connected to the base plate 1 by spring 541, which effectively absorbs the vibration and impact during pump operation and prevents the sealing end face from failing due to high-frequency vibration.

[0038] Working principle: When the split-case pump is needed, connect the inlet 544 to the water source, and then start the motor 3. The motor 3 drives the pump shaft 535 of the split-case pump to rotate. The pump shaft 535 drives the impeller to rotate at high speed, so that the liquid also rotates. Under the action of centrifugal force, the liquid is thrown from the center of the impeller to the outer edge and gains energy. It leaves the outer edge of the impeller at high speed and enters the casing 542, and is output from the outlet 543, thus realizing the conveying function of the split-case pump.
[0039] During the operation of the split-case pump, the rotating ring 5399 and the stationary ring 5397 form a sealing end face perpendicular to the pump shaft 535. Under the combined action of the elastic force of the spring 5394 and the liquid pressure, they are tightly fitted together. When the pump shaft 535 rotates at high speed, a liquid film is formed on the contact surface of the rotating ring 5399 and the stationary ring 539, which has both lubrication and sealing functions. The spring 5394 continuously applies axial elastic force, pushing the push ring to keep the rotating ring 5399 and the stationary ring 5397 dynamically fitted, automatically compensating for gaps caused by wear or vibration.
[0040] The housing 542 is connected to the base plate 1 by spring 541. When the split-case pump is running, spring 541 can effectively buffer the vibration and impact of the pump operation, avoid the sealing end face from failure due to high frequency vibration, and further ensure the sealing performance of the pump.
